6.3 Sing le -Chip Mod e
In single-chip mode, the address and data buses are not available
externally, but there are three 8-bit input/output (I/O) ports and one 7-bit
I/O port. This mode allows the MCU to function as a self-contained
microcontroller, with maximum use of the pins for on-chip peripheral
functions. All address and data activity occurs within the MCU. Single-
chip mode is entered on the rising edge of RESET if the IRQ pin is within
normal operating range.
6.4 Low-Powe r Mod e s
The following paragraphs describe the low-power modes.
6.4.1 Stop Mod e
The STOP instruction places the MCU in its lowest power-consumption
mode. In stop mode, the internal oscillator is turned off, halting all
internal processing, including timer operation.
During stop mode, the CTCSR ($08) bits are altered to remove any
pending timer interrupt request and to disable any further timer
interrupts. The timer prescaler is cleared. The I bit in the CCR is cleared
to enable external interrupts. All other registers and memory remain
unaltered. All input/output lines remain unchanged. The processor can
be brought out of stop mode only by an external interrupt or reset.
